CASyM - Coordinating Systems Medicine across Europe

The Coordinating Action Systems Medicine (CASyM) is a multidisciplinary European consortium that joined forces to develop an implementation strategy (road map) for Systems Medicine and to complement the numerous systems initiatives across Europe.

22 partners from 11 countries collaborate to build an open network which fosters integration, networking, and open communication among all relevant stakeholders and communities. An additional key objective of CASyM is the provision of multidisciplinary trainings in systems approaches to educate the next generation of scientists and medical doctors.
